@lexstile

Реализует ли createStructuredSelector под капотом для каждого элемента свой createSelector?

Нужно ли оборачивать отдельно каждый селектор в createSelector?
const selector1 = state => _.get(state, 'state1');
const selector2 = state => _.get(state, 'state2');
const selector3 = state => _.get(state, 'state3');

// #1 Пишем так?
export default createStructuredSelector({
  property1: selector1,
  property2: selector2,
  property3: selector3,
});

// #2 Или так?
export default createStructuredSelector({
  property1: createSelector(selector1),
  property2: createSelector(selector2),
  property3: createSelector(selector3),
});
  • Вопрос задан
  • 107 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ы